程序员表情包使用指南(职场沟通必备的7种高阶黑话图鉴)

部署运行你感兴趣的模型镜像

第一章:技术梗表情包:圈内人才懂的笑点

在程序员的日常交流中,技术梗与表情包早已成为沟通的“第二语言”。这些融合了代码逻辑、系统异常和开发痛点的幽默表达,往往只有经历过深夜调试、线上事故或需求变更的开发者才能会心一笑。

经典梗图背后的技术真相

比如广为流传的“我写的代码怎么可能有bug”配图,常搭配一个自信程序员的表情,随后画面切到服务器疯狂报错的日志界面。这种反差源于开发环境与生产环境的差异,常见于未做充分测试的部署场景。 另一个典型是“删库跑路”梗,源自真实事件中的误操作命令:

rm -rf / --no-preserve-root
# 此命令将递归删除根目录下所有文件
# 加上 --no-preserve-root 参数后,连系统保护目录也不放过
# 通常出现在段子中作为“离职高光时刻”

程序员社交暗号图鉴

  • “404 Not Found”:用于表示某人失联或逃避责任
  • “栈溢出”:形容压力过大、情绪崩溃的状态
  • “死循环”:比喻重复无意义的工作流程
梗图关键词实际含义使用场景
蓝屏截图+微笑系统崩溃但强装镇定汇报前突发故障
Git提交信息写“fix”掩盖此前错误的通用话术代码审查时减轻尴尬
graph TD A[产品经理提需求] --> B{是否合理?} B -->|否| C[微笑点头] C --> D[写成TODO注释] D --> E[上线后出问题] E --> F[甩锅给测试环境]

第二章:基础黑话图鉴与使用场景解析

2.1 “我试试”背后的资源博弈:理论分析与沟通成本拆解

在技术协作中,“我试试”常被视为积极响应,实则隐含资源分配的博弈。该表达往往缺乏明确承诺,导致任务责任边界模糊。
沟通成本的隐性扩张
团队成员使用“我试试”时,通常未评估所需时间、依赖资源及风险。这会引发后续频繁的状态同步,增加协调开销。
  • 模糊承诺 → 多轮确认
  • 资源预估缺失 → 计划延迟
  • 责任分散 → 决策效率下降
代码实现中的协作信号
func assignTask(owner string, commitment string) *Task {
    // commitment 应为 "will do" 而非 "try"
    if commitment != "committed" {
        log.Warn("Unclear commitment from", owner)
    }
    return &Task{Owner: owner, Status: "pending"}
}
上述函数通过校验承诺类型,强制区分“尝试”与“承诺”,从机制上降低不确定性。参数commitment的设计体现了对沟通语义的形式化控制,有助于提前暴露资源冲突。

2.2 “稍等,马上好”时序模型构建与实际交付延迟预测

在高并发系统中,用户常看到“稍等,马上好”提示,背后涉及复杂的时序建模与延迟预测机制。
基于滑动窗口的延迟序列建模
采用时间序列模型对历史响应延迟进行建模,捕捉系统负载波动趋势。使用LSTM网络处理变长输入序列:

model = Sequential([
    LSTM(50, return_sequences=True, input_shape=(timesteps, 1)),
    Dropout(0.2),
    LSTM(50),
    Dropout(0.2),
    Dense(1)
])
model.compile(optimizer='adam', loss='mse')
该模型以过去15个时间片的延迟数据为输入,预测下一时刻的实际交付延迟。timesteps设为15,Dropout防止过拟合,输出层回归预测具体延迟值。
特征工程与实时反馈闭环
除原始延迟外,引入QPS、CPU利用率等作为协变量,提升预测准确性。通过滚动训练实现在线学习,每5分钟更新一次模型参数,确保适应动态负载变化。

2.3 “你重启一下”作为万能解法的技术合理性验证

在系统故障排查中,“重启”常被视为初级手段,但其背后蕴含着深层技术逻辑。重启本质上是将系统从不确定状态重置为已知的初始状态,清除累积的临时故障。

常见故障类型与重启效果
故障类型是否可通过重启缓解原因说明
内存泄漏释放被占用的内存资源
死锁中断阻塞进程链
配置加载失败需修复配置源
自动化重启策略示例
#!/bin/bash
# 监控服务状态并触发安全重启
if ! systemctl is-active --quiet nginx; then
  systemctl restart nginx
  logger "Nginx restarted due to failure"
fi

该脚本通过systemctl is-active检测服务存活状态,若异常则执行重启并记录日志,实现故障自愈。参数--quiet确保输出静默,适合定时任务调用。

2.4 “这个需求很简单”语义歧义识别与需求复杂度评估方法

在敏捷开发中,“这个需求很简单”常掩盖实际复杂度。需通过语义分析识别潜在歧义,结合上下文判断真实工作量。
语义特征提取规则
  • 关键词匹配:如“简单”、“就”、“顺便”等弱化表达
  • 动词强度分析:如“同步”可能隐含数据一致性、幂等性处理
  • 主语模糊性:缺乏明确边界定义(如“系统之间”)
需求复杂度评分模型
维度评分标准(1-5分)
接口数量每增加一个外部依赖+1
状态管理涉及状态机或事务+3
数据迁移需兼容旧数据+2
// 示例:需求复杂度计算函数
func CalculateComplexity(req *Requirement) int {
    score := 0
    if containsKeyword(req.Text, "简单", "就") {
        score += 2 // 语义警示
    }
    score += req.ExternalAPIs * 1
    if req.NeedsDataMigration {
        score += 2
    }
    return score
}
该函数通过关键词触发预警,并累加技术维度得分,输出综合复杂度值,辅助排期决策。

2.5 “前端问题”“后端问题”责任边界模糊性建模与排查路径优化

在现代全栈开发中,前后端职责交叉频繁,导致问题归因困难。通过建立接口契约模型可有效界定责任边界。
接口契约示例(OpenAPI)
paths:
  /api/user:
    get:
      responses:
        '200':
          content:
            application/json:
              schema:
                type: object
                properties:
                  id:
                    type: integer
                  name:
                    type: string
该定义明确后端需返回包含 id(整型)和 name(字符串)的 JSON 对象,前端据此校验数据合法性。
常见问题分类表
现象可能归属验证方式
字段缺失后端抓包检查响应体
渲染异常前端控制台调试DOM

第三章:高阶沟通策略中的表情包映射

3.1 用“猫头鹰扶眼镜”表达 code review 意见的艺术

在 code review 中,“猫头鹰扶眼镜”是一种隐喻,代表冷静、细致且富有同理心的反馈方式。它强调以建设性语气指出问题,避免指责,提升团队协作质量。
典型反馈模式对比
  • 对抗式:“这逻辑写错了,重写。”
  • 猫头鹰式:“这个分支条件可能遗漏了边界情况,是否考虑增加 nil 判断?”
代码示例与优化建议
func divide(a, b float64) float64 {
    if b == 0 {
        return 0 // 问题:静默失败,无错误提示
    }
    return a / b
}
该函数在除零时返回 0,掩盖了潜在错误。建议改为返回 error,提升健壮性:
func divide(a, b float64) (float64, error) {
    if b == 0 {
        return 0, fmt.Errorf("division by zero")
    }
    return a / b, nil
}
通过显式错误传递,调用方能正确处理异常场景,符合 Go 错误处理哲学。

3.2 “熊猫人打坐”在等待 CI/CD 构建完成时的心理调适作用

在持续集成与持续部署(CI/CD)流程中,构建过程常伴随数分钟的等待时间。开发者在此期间易产生焦虑或注意力涣散。“熊猫人打坐”作为一种心理调适隐喻,倡导短暂冥想式休息,帮助工程师缓解等待压力。
实践建议清单
  • 关闭终端页面,避免频繁刷新构建状态
  • 进行1-2分钟深呼吸练习
  • mentally review the last code change for potential issues
自动化脚本示例
# 构建完成后播放提示音
./build.sh && afplay /System/Library/Sounds/Ping.aiff
该脚本通过系统提示音替代视觉监控,减少主动等待的焦虑感。配合“打坐”习惯,可显著提升开发者的心理韧性与专注力循环。

3.3 “狗头保命”在规避职场风险中的语用学实践

在数字化办公环境中,员工常通过语义缓冲策略降低表达风险。“狗头保命”作为一种网络亚文化符号,实质是语用学中的“免责性修辞”。
语义缓冲机制
该策略通过附加表情或调侃语(如“以上纯属个人建议🐶”)实现立场软化,使批评性意见转化为试探性陈述,从而规避直接冲突。
  • 降低话语攻击性,维持团队表面和谐
  • 构建“非正式表态”印象,保留解释余地
  • 利用群体默契达成风险共担认知

“我觉得方案还有优化空间🐶”
→ 实际含义:当前方案存在明显缺陷
→ 语用功能:将否定包装为建设性意见
此实践反映组织沟通中权力结构的隐性博弈,技术团队尤擅此类语言策略以平衡效率与安全。

第四章:典型协作场景下的表情包战术应用

4.1 站会中使用“摸鱼”表情传递工作饱和度的状态编码技巧

在远程协作场景中,非语言信号的缺失常导致沟通效率下降。团队可通过表情符号建立轻量级状态编码系统,“摸鱼”表情便是一种幽默而高效的隐喻工具,用于在站会中暗示当前任务负荷较轻或已进入等待状态。
表情语义映射规则
  • 🐟:表示当前无紧急任务,可承接新工作
  • 🐠:正在进行低优先级维护任务
  • 🦈:处于深度开发状态,勿扰
典型应用场景示例

[晨会消息记录]
张工:今日完成订单模块联调 ✅
         等待测试反馈 🐟
李工:支付网关异常排查中 ⚠️ 🐟
上述表达中,双符号组合“⚠️ 🐟”既说明问题处理中,又表明当前资源有富余,便于项目经理动态调配任务。
团队协同效应提升机制
通过持续约定与反馈校准,该编码体系可演化为团队特有的沟通语境,降低协调成本。

4.2 用“裂开”表情精准描述线上故障时的情绪压缩与信息保留平衡

在运维沟通中,非文字符号的使用正成为情绪与信息传递的高效载体。“裂开”表情(😭)作为一种语义浓缩表达,常被用于即时通讯中描述线上故障时的崩溃状态。
情绪压缩与信息密度的权衡
该表情在团队协作中具备双重语义:既传达了“服务已不可用”的紧急状态,又隐含了“我正在处理”的响应承诺。相比冗长的文字描述,其信息熵更高。
  • 视觉冲击力强,能快速引起关注
  • 避免情绪压抑或过度渲染
  • 在值班群中形成默契语境
{
  "severity": "P0",
  "emoji": "😭",
  "message": "订单服务500,链路已追踪",
  "timestamp": "2023-10-01T14:23:00Z"
}
该结构化日志表明,表情可作为事件严重性标注的一部分,辅助自动化告警分级。系统可通过自然语言处理识别高频情感符号,触发不同响应流程。

4.3 “打工人”系列在表达加班无奈时的社会认同构建机制

“打工人”作为一种网络亚文化符号,通过自嘲式话语重构了职场个体的情感共鸣。其核心在于将个体的加班困境转化为集体经验,从而激发广泛的社会认同。
情感共鸣的传播路径
  • 使用“早安打工人”等口号弱化悲情,增强戏谑感;
  • 通过社交媒体裂变传播,形成情绪共振圈层;
  • 将个人疲惫升华为群体身份标签,实现心理归属。
代码隐喻:模拟情绪传播模型

# 模拟“打工人”语录在社交网络中的传播强度
def spread_mood(employees, share_rate, days):
    """
    employees: 初始受影响人数
    share_rate: 每人每日转发概率(0-1)
    days: 传播天数
    """
    for day in range(days):
        employees += employees * share_rate  # 指数增长模型
    return int(employees)

print(spread_mood(100, 0.6, 5))  # 输出:约 1074 人
该模型展示了情绪内容在组织内的指数级扩散趋势,反映了“打工人”话语如何通过低门槛表达迅速凝聚共识。
认同构建的三重机制
机制表现形式社会功能
话语解构将“社畜”转化为“打工人”降低羞耻感
符号共享表情包、打卡文案强化群体边界
价值反转以勤奋为荣,苦中作乐缓解结构性焦虑

4.4 “秃头程序员”形象在团队共情建立中的视觉符号学价值

视觉符号与技术文化的耦合
“秃头程序员”作为互联网技术圈的戏谑图腾,承载着高强度脑力劳动、持续学习压力与职业身份认同的复合隐喻。该形象通过夸张的生理特征,将抽象的职业焦虑具象化,成为团队成员间快速建立情感共鸣的视觉锚点。
  • 象征智慧积累与经验沉淀
  • 弱化层级差异,增强横向协作意愿
  • 缓解工作压力,促进心理安全感构建
共情机制的技术映射
// 模拟团队情绪同步函数
func synchronizeEmpathy(team []Developer) {
    for _, dev := range team {
        if dev.HairLossLevel > Threshold {
            dev.ShareStruggles() // 主动暴露脆弱性
            broadcast(Anecdote{Type: "Humor", Target: "Baldness"})
        }
    }
    // 触发集体认同回路
    triggerGroupCohesionEvent()
}
上述逻辑模拟了通过共享“秃头”叙事实现情绪共振的过程。参数 HairLossLevel 作为可量化的压力代理指标,触发个体开放沟通行为,从而激活团队共情网络。

第五章:总结与展望

技术演进的实际影响
现代Web应用已从单体架构向微服务与边缘计算迁移。以某电商平台为例,其通过将用户认证模块迁移至Cloudflare Workers,实现平均响应延迟从180ms降至37ms。
  • 边缘函数部署需考虑状态管理限制
  • 冷启动问题可通过预热机制缓解
  • 调试工具链尚不完善,建议结合Sentry进行错误追踪
代码优化实践示例
以下Go语言中间件用于JWT验证,在高并发场景下通过缓存解析结果提升性能:

func JWTMiddleware(next http.Handler) http.Handler {
    tokenCache := sync.Map{}
    return http.HandlerFunc(func(w http.ResponseWriter, r *http.Request) {
        token := r.Header.Get("Authorization")
        if cached, ok := tokenCache.Load(token); ok {
            if !cached.(*jwt.Token).Valid {
                http.Error(w, "invalid token", 401)
                return
            }
            ctx := context.WithValue(r.Context(), "user", cached)
            next.ServeHTTP(w, r.WithContext(ctx))
            return
        }
        // 解析并缓存逻辑...
    })
}
未来架构趋势对比
架构模式部署复杂度冷启动延迟适用场景
传统虚拟机N/A稳定长周期服务
容器编排(K8s)中等复杂微服务系统
Serverless边缘函数高(首次)全球化低延迟应用
[客户端] → [边缘节点缓存] → [API网关] → [数据库连接池] ↓ [分布式追踪集成 OpenTelemetry]

您可能感兴趣的与本文相关的镜像

Stable-Diffusion-3.5

Stable-Diffusion-3.5

图片生成
Stable-Diffusion

Stable Diffusion 3.5 (SD 3.5) 是由 Stability AI 推出的新一代文本到图像生成模型,相比 3.0 版本,它提升了图像质量、运行速度和硬件效率

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符  | 博主筛选后可见
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值